The right balance is achieved by integrating security seamlessly into the user experience, without it being perceived as intrusive. Examples include single sign on, smart authentication such as biometrics or context aware access, and minimizing manual security steps. At the same time, central control through models like Zero Trust or a virtual workspace environment allows IT teams to safeguard security without placing unnecessary burdens on end users. By involving users in the design of the workspace and choosing technology that combines security and usability, security becomes a natural part of the work experience.
